The dragon is the symbol of the Chinese nation, and the descendants of Yan and Huang are proud of being the "descendants of the dragon".
The dragon lantern, also known as the "dragon dance", is one of the Han folk dance forms. In traditional habits, people regard the "dragon" as the incarnation of auspiciousness.
During every festive festival, there is a custom of "playing dragon lanterns" in various places.
The images of dragons have their own characteristics. They are usually made of bamboo, wood, paper, cloth, etc. The number of sections varies, but they are all in an odd number.
The ones that can burn candles in each section are called "dragon lanterns", and those that do not burn candles are called "bulong". In addition, there are "fire dragons", "louvered dragons" and "bench dragons" made of long benches. and other forms of dragon lanterns.
The dragon lantern has a long history and has been recorded as early as the Han Dynasty.

The dragon lantern dance in Moshan Village, Sanshan Town has a long history.
There are traditionally three dragon lanterns in Moshan Village. One is the rolling dragon lantern, which is 17 boards long, the second is the old dragon lantern, which is 89 boards long, and the third is the child dragon lantern, which is 17 boards long.
The Zilong lantern dancers are all fifteen or sixteen-year-old boys, dressed in colorful clothes, and the dragon body is mostly decorated with twelve zodiac signs.
Every Spring Festival, from the first to the fifteenth day of the first lunar month, three lanterns compete with each other, wearing flowers and surrounding butterflies, which is really beautiful.
In 1996, to celebrate the opening of Sanhua Road to traffic, the dragon lantern dance performance in Moshan Village attracted nearly 20,000 onlookers, and the scene was quite popular.

The ten-section lotus root lantern is a kind of dragon lantern, which comes from Qiangwang Natural Village, Fengwei Village, Fushan Township.
The lamp is made of two dragons made of bamboo strips, cloth, paper, wooden boards and other materials. Each dragon has 5 sections. The dragon body is painted with exquisite patterns such as dragon scales on one side, and the shape is beautiful.
The biggest feature of this lantern is that each section is not connected, and the shape of each section resembles a lotus root, so it is called the "Ten-Section Lotus Root Lantern".
This kind of lantern is highly technical, requiring the dancers to be skillful in their movements, cooperate tacitly, roll up and down, swing left and right, and dance the unconnected "ten-segmented lotus roots" into two dragons flying in the clouds and mist.
It is breathtaking to watch at night, and the "Ten Lotus Root Lanterns" are famous for this reason.

Diggang has a tradition of dragon dancing. Before the founding of the People's Republic of China, the town had a "Six Dragon Club". Every year on the fifteenth day of the first lunar month, six dragon lanterns and various dragons of various colors take to the streets in temples. Performance.
This time, the two dragons selected by Hualong Cement Co., Ltd. in Diggang Town had participated in Shanghai’s celebration of Hong Kong’s return.
The dragon is 18 meters long and 1.05 meters high. It performs according to the basic 8-section routine.
The first quarter is the dragon leaving the palace, the second quarter is walking in a roundabout, the third quarter is marching in a curve, the fourth quarter is undulating, the fifth quarter is an 8-figure fast dragon dance, the sixth quarter is unilateral and ups and downs, The seven sections are ups and downs, and the eighth section is when the dragon returns to the palace.
During the dragon dance, the team members hold the dragon lantern high like a flying dragon, connected end to end like a butterfly coiling flowers, and the shape of the dance is like a tower circling, and like the Chinese character "中" shining brightly, symbolizing the Chinese nation The rise and take-off.
